Harvested = Catchment x Rainfall x Conversion Water (gal) Area (ft²) Depth (in) Factor

4,132 gal OR = 3,491 SF x 1.9 in x 0.62315,642 L (324.32 m²) (48.26mm)

RAINWATER HARVESTING SYSTEM

1 ROOF DRAIN - Collects Rainwater

2 DOWNSPOUT FILTER - Captures and removes pollutants flushed into the system during a rain event. - Coarse filter screen removes leaves, twigs, and seeds.

3 MODULAR STORAGE BASIN - The storage basin consists of modular plastic tanks. - EPDM rubber membrance creates a water-tight basin.

4 VAULT & MODULE - Optimum water utilization within the system and a convenient acces point for maintenance and cleaning.

5 HIGH EFFICIENCY PUMPS - Submersible re-circulation pumps function 24 hours a day, and can be utilized for the delivery of water to your landscape.

6 OVERFLOW INFILTRATION - Excess rainwater is sent to a storage area that facilitates the infiltration of water into deeper soils and aquifers.

7 BIOLOGICAL FILTER - Beneficial bacteria and enzymes reduce organic wastes and pollutants to less toxic substance that can be absorbed by plants, thereby creating a perfect cycle of nutrient re-use.

8 DRIP IRRIGATION SYSTEM - Efficiently circulates water to all the surrounding plant life.

CAPTURE FILTER REUSE
